What Is Penile Lengthening Surgery?

Penile lengthening procedures are designed to increase the amount of penis that is visibly exposed externally.

One surgical approach involves releasing or modifying supporting tissue that connects the penis to surrounding structures. The precise technique depends on the patient’s anatomy and the surgeon’s assessment.

It is important to understand that this does not necessarily mean increasing the anatomical length of the erectile tissue itself.

How Much Length Can Be Gained?

There is no guaranteed amount of length that every patient will gain.

The visible result can depend on:

  • Existing anatomy
  • The amount of tissue available
  • Soft-tissue characteristics
  • Surgical technique
  • Healing
  • Postoperative care

A specialist should assess your individual anatomy and explain what may realistically be achievable.

Is Penile Lengthening the Same as Girth Enhancement?

No.

Penile lengthening focuses primarily on visible length, while penile girth enhancement aims to increase circumference.

Some patients may be interested in both. Whether combining procedures is appropriate depends on individual circumstances and should be discussed with the treating specialist.

Recovery After Penile Lengthening

Recovery varies depending on the exact procedure.

Patients may experience swelling, bruising, discomfort, or temporary changes in sensation following surgery.

Your surgeon will provide specific instructions regarding wound care, physical activity, sexual activity and follow-up.

Following these instructions is an important part of the recovery process.

What Are the Risks?

Potential complications can include infection, bleeding, scarring, changes in sensation, asymmetry, wound-healing problems and dissatisfaction with the cosmetic result.

There can also be risks specific to the surgical technique used.
